#d63de9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d63de9 is composed of 83.9% red, 23.9%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.2% cyan, 73.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 293.4 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 57.6%. #d63de9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7aff with #ad00d3.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#d63de9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d63de9 has RGB values of R:214, G:61, B:233 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 14040553.

Shades and Tints of #d63de9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100211 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d63de9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959096 is the less saturated color, while #e32cfa is the most saturated one.
